MEET THE NEWEST BITE-SIZED BATCH OF HOME COOKS ON THE SEASON PREMIERE OF "MASTERCHEF JUNIOR" FRIDAY, NOVEMBER 6, ON FOX

24 Talented Junior Home Cooks from 11 States Enter the MASTERCHEF JUNIOR Kitchen

From New York to Arizona to Tennessee and beyond, the kids are back in the kitchen and ready to add their signature flare to every dish! Season Four of the hit culinary competition series MASTERCHEF JUNIOR returns on Friday, Nov. 6 (8:00-9:00 PM ET/PT) on FOX. Host, judge and award-winning chef Gordon Ramsay, along with his fellow judges, acclaimed chef Graham Elliot and renowned pastry chef Christina Tosi, welcome 24 of the best junior home cooks in the country between the ages of eight and thirteen to the MASTERCHEF JUNIOR kitchen, where they will compete for the MASTERCHEF JUNIOR trophy and the $100,000 grand prize.

After a nationwide search, 24 of the best junior home cooks in the country will compete in the MASTERCHEF JUNIOR kitchen. They will face exciting challenges, including catering a party for more than 50 boys and girls, a tag-team challenge, a cupcake frosting face-off and the fan-favorite pop-up restaurant, until one talented kid is named America's next MASTERCHEF JUNIOR, taking home the MASTERCHEF JUNIOR trophy and $100,000 grand prize.

In the premiere episode, 24 junior contestants enter the kitchen for the first time. Upon meeting the judges, they are tasked with preparing a signature burger and one side, using only ingredients in their first mystery box challenge. The winner of the challenge will have a significant advantage and will select the main ingredient that the remaining contestants have to use in the season's first elimination round. The junior home cooks with the best dishes will advance in the competition.

Meet the MASTERCHEF JUNIOR Top 24 and find out their signature dishes:

Adam Age: 11 Hometown: Brooklyn, NY Signature Dish: Pan-Seared Pepper Steak

Addison Age: 9 Hometown: River Forest, IL Signature Dish: Fresh Pesto Pasta with Garlic Bread

Alexander Age: 10 Hometown: Phoenix, AZ Signature Dish: Crab Sushi Roll

Amaya Age: 10 Hometown: Bergenfield, NJ Signature Dish: T-Bone Steak with Asparagus and her "Special Sauce"

Anabelle Age: 10 Hometown: Cookeville, TN Signature Dish: Filet Mignon Topped with Pomegranate and Cuban Salsa

Avery Age: 9 Hometown: Baton Rouge, LA Signature Dish: Grilled Rosemary Lamb Chop over a Sweet Potato Mash with Sautéed Asparagus

Chad Age: 9 Hometown: Poughkeepsie, NY Signature Dish: Shrimparooni

Corey Age: 12 Hometown: Surprise, AZ Signature Dish: Brown Trout with Sautéed Vegetables and Couscous

Derek Age: 11 Hometown: Yardley, PA Signature Dish: Chicken Parmesan with Caprese Salad and Shirley Temple

Ian Age: 8 Hometown: Beverly Shores, IN Signature Dish: Thai Curry Mussels

Jaeclyn Age: 9 Hometown: Philadelphia, PA Signature Dish: Buffalo Chicken Tacos with Celery and Blue Cheese

Jesse Age: 11 Hometown: New York, NY Signature Dish: Homemade Pasta with a Caprese Salad Appetizer

JJ Age: 12 Hometown: Santa Fe, TX Signature Dish: Pork Medallions with Grilled Zucchini

Kade Age: 9 Hometown: Morgan City, LA Signature Dish: Shrimp and Grits with Crumbled Bacon

Kaitlyn Age: 11 Hometown: Yorktown Heights, NY Signature Dish: Steak with Potatoes, Molasses and Kimchi

Kamilly Age: 10 Hometown: Santa Ana, CA Signature Dish: Grilled Chicken Sandwich with Goat Cheese and Cranberry Sauce

Kya Age: 8 Hometown: San Marino, CA Signature Dish: Chicken Kiev

Kyndall Age: 9 Hometown: Philadelphia, PA Signature Dish: Salmon with Roasted Potatoes

Mia Age: 11 Hometown: Leander, TX Signature Dish: Orange-Glazed Shrimp with a Spicy Sauce

Nate Age: 10 Hometown: Philadelphia, PA Signature Dish: Baked Tilapia with Rice and Asparagus

Sam Age: 10 Hometown: Charleston, SC Signature Dish: Chicken Wrapped in Bacon with Fettucine Alfredo

Tae-Ho Age: 12 Hometown: Chula Vista, CA Signature Dish: Hong Kong Sing-Song Chilean Sea Bass

Vivian Age: 11 Hometown: Avendale, AZ Signature Dish: Celery and Beef on Top of Cabbage

Zac Age: 12 Hometown: Orlando, FL Signature Dish: Paprika Chicken Medallions with Crispy Noodles and Vanilla Orange Juice

About One Potato Two Potato

Renowned for award-winning original programming, One Potato Two Potato produces high-quality TV shows on both sides of the Atlantic, including the smash-hit HOTEL HELL, the blockbuster MASTERCHEF and irresistible spin-off MASTERCHEF JUNIOR, all for FOX; as well as "Best New Restaurant" and competition series "Food Court Wars." In the U.K., OPTP produces "Gordon Ramsay Behind Bars" and "Gordon Ramsay's Great Escape," for Channel 4; food biography and nostalgia series "My Kitchen," for UKTV's Good Food Channel; and "Matilda and the Ramsay Bunch," starring Tilly Ramsay for U.K. children's channel CBBC. OPTP has also produced two instructional cookery series featuring Gordon Ramsay, "Ultimate Home Cooking" and "Ultimate Cookery Course," both of which have sold all over the globe.
